Logging is a diagnostic tool that is primarily used by support professionals to help troubleshoot issues.

When you turn on logging, Lync creates log files and stores them in /Users/ username/Library/Logs. If you are experiencing issues with your instant messaging service, you can turn on logging and send the report to your support professional for diagnosis.

Important: Turn off logging after troubleshooting is completed. If you do not turn off logging, the log files continue to increase in size.

  1. On the Lync menu, click Preferences, and then click General  Lync Preferences, General icon.

  2. Under Logging, select the Turn on logging for troubleshooting check box.

Note: You must close and then reopen Lync to start creating log files.
